Understanding Double Ended Threaded Bolts


In the world of mechanical engineering and construction, fasteners play a critical role in holding structures together and ensuring safety and stability. Among the various types of fasteners, double ended threaded bolts are particularly noteworthy due to their unique design and versatility. This article explores the characteristics, applications, advantages, and considerations related to double ended threaded bolts.


Characteristics


A double ended threaded bolt features threads on both ends, with a smooth or unthreaded shank in the middle. This design allows bolts to be anchored at both ends, providing a secure fastening solution. The threads are typically classified by their diameter and pitch, which play a vital role in determining compatibility with nuts and other components. Common materials for these bolts include stainless steel, carbon steel, and other alloys, ensuring adequate strength and resistance to various environmental factors.


Double ended bolts are generally available in different lengths and thread types, which can be fine or coarse. The choice of thread type largely depends on the specific application, as finer threads provide more precision and adjustment options, while coarse threads offer higher load capacity.


Applications


The versatility of double ended threaded bolts makes them suitable for a multitude of applications across different industries. Here are some common uses


1. Construction In the construction sector, these bolts are often used in structural applications, providing connections between beams, columns, and other critical frameworks. 2. Automotive Double ended bolts are widely used in the automotive industry for attaching components such as axles and engine parts, where high strength and reliability are crucial.


3. Furniture Manufacturing They are commonly employed in the assembly of various types of furniture, allowing for sturdy connections that can withstand daily use.


4. Mechanical Assembly Many machinery components require secure fastening, and double ended bolts are frequently used for connecting gears, pulleys, and other mechanical parts.


5. DIY Projects For home improvement enthusiasts, double ended threaded bolts are an excellent choice for various DIY projects, providing reliable fastening options.

Considerations


While double ended threaded bolts offer many benefits, several factors must be considered when selecting the right fastener


1. Material Selection The choice of material should be compatible with the environment in which the bolt will be used. For instance, stainless steel is often preferred in damp or corrosive conditions.


2. Load Requirements It is important to assess the load-bearing requirements of the application to select a bolt with appropriate strength and thread specifications.


3. Installation Method Consideration should be given to how the bolts will be installed and whether any special tools or procedures are required.


4. Code Compliance In many industries, there are specific codes and regulations regarding fasteners; it’s essential to ensure compliance to maintain safety and integrity.
